Girlstart

Girlstart’s mission is to empower girls through STEM. We envision a future where all who identify as girls believe they have the potential to change their world through STEM. We are a national women-led organization, offering year-round out-of-school STEM (science, technology, engineering, and math) programming for girls in grades 4-8 in Texas, California, Massachusetts, and other locations across the country. Founded in 1997, Girlstart is one of the longest-running programs devoted to empowering girls in STEM. Our comprehensive programs are designed to engage, increase confidence, and introduce STEM careers to girls who have been historically marginalized by providing meaningful, hands-on STEM programming through after school, summer camps, and other community events.

Camp Invention: National

Energize your kid’s creativity and confidence with our new Camp Invention® program, Recharge! Campers in grades K-6 will collaborate with friends in hands-on, open-ended STEM challenges. They’ll take apart a microphone to explore its inner workings, build and test a device to launch rubber ducks, and design morphing vehicles for the Super Road Rally! Each activity is designed to inspire curiosity, spark imaginations and give your young innovator the best summer ever.
